A suitcase has a lock on it consisting of three numbers. Each number could be any
Viktor [21]

Answer:  810

<u>Step-by-step explanation:</u>

There are 10 numbers to choose from.  Since the 2nd digit and 3rd digit cannot repeat the number before it, they only have 9 numbers to choose from.

1st digit         and          2nd digit        and        3rd digit

10 choices      x            9 choices         x          9 choices      =  810

Given the center (h,k) = (5,0) and radius r=3, write and equation for the circle in standard form
Len [333]

Answer

B)(x-5)^{2} + y^{2} = 9


Step by step explanation

The standard form of circle when center(h, k) and radius r, given is

(x - h)^2 + (y - k)^2 = r^2

Given: (h, k) = (5, 0) and r = 3

Now plug in these values in the standard form, we get

(x - 5)^2 + (y - 0)^2 = 3^2

(x- 5)^{2} + y^{2} = 9

Therefore, the answer is B) (x-5)^{2}  + y^{2} = 9
